The PSU should be O.K, even for a 3080 and 10900k at stock, check more carefully here if you like. Boon72 is right you dont need 32 GB of RAM for games. You also don't really need to get 4000Mt/s RAM. If its much more expensive, save the money and get 3600 C16 ish, the difference will be negligible.

The Hyper EVO 212, I'm not sure. The mounting kit is the same for the newer sockets but its a 4 heatpipe budget cooler designed for a time when Intel was pumping out efficient quad core laptop chips for the desktop. These new chips are being pushed to the egde on power and heat. Even the 10600K is a 125W TDP chip at stock.

If it were me I'd be looking at big air cooler like the Noctua NH-D15/Deepcool Assassin/Cryorig R1 Ultimate/Le Grand Macho or a 240mm AIO as a starting point. Especially if I was going beyond the 10600K. make sure you check what you can fit in your case, the big air coolers dont seem to go in a lot of newer ones.
